ID number: BIRBI-B4395 Object type: Coin
Institution: The Barber Institute of Fine Arts Maker: Justinian II; Constantinople Denomination: Follis Place made: Istanbul Culture: Byzantine Date made: 685-695 Metal: Base metal Diameter (cm): 2.40 Weight (g): 7.47 Axis (degrees): 180.00 |

|
Description: Obverse: bust of Justinian II facing, wearing chlamys, holding globus cruciger in r. hand. Reverse: M with cross above.
Inscriptions: Obverse: None visible. Reverse: ANNO (year). Mint mark: …O… . Off. A (1).
Bibliography: DOC II.2 Justinian II pl.XXXVII AE 18a.1; MIB III Justinian II pl.39 Küpfer 44
Notes: Excuse tag at top of obv. Attributed to Justinian II, Constantinople, first reign on grounds of wearing chlamys, presence of …O… mint mark suggests Constantinople as location when referenced against other known Constantinopolitan bronzes.
